Excel Moving and Storage

DOT #: 076235
Years in Business: 55
306 Concord St, Greensboro, NC 27406 USMoving with Excel gets high marks from most customers, with 154 of 171 reviewers reporting an excellent experience. Clients praise the companyโs professional and polite teams, efficient and quick service, careful handling of goods, and strong communication before and during the move. Many note stress-free moves and willingness to recommend the service. Some complaints highlight troubling property damage, lost or misplaced items, and hard-to-reach or unresponsive staff, especially for out-of-state moves. A small number described issues with delivery delays or unfulfilled promises. Compared to most movers, Excel consistently exceeds expectations in professionalism and speed, though a few clients experienced serious setbacks tied to item care and follow-up. Most people can expect a reliable, courteous moving process with this company, but those with high-value or sentimental items should be clear about expectations for handling and communication.

TWO MEN AND A TRUCK

DOT #: 2527384
Years in Business: 30
2704 Patterson St, Greensboro, NC 27407 USMoving with TWO MEN AND A TRUCK means energetic crews who work quickly while showing care for customersโ belongings. Out of 241 pieces of feedback, nearly 8 in 10 were positive, emphasizing courteous, professional teams and efficient moving, with many saying their items were well-protected. Several highlighted fast booking and helpful movers, often recommending the company. Negative input mostly centered on damaged property, bills running higher than quotes, or late arrivals. When compared to other movers, the number of reports about damage and unexpected costs stood out slightly more, despite being a lower portion of total feedback. Those considering TWO MEN AND A TRUCK can expect fast, polite service, but should ask upfront about possible extra fees and confirm item protection to minimize post-move surprises.

Factors influencing moving costs from Greensboro to Nevada
The cost of Greensboro movers will depend on:
- Move size: The amount of items you have โ as well as your home size and layout โ will impact the total cost of your relocation.
- Time of year: Summer is peak moving season in Greensboro, so moving companies will likely charge more.
- DIY vs. professional mover: DIY moving services are usually cheaper but involve more work and stress compared to hiring the pros.

Compare cost of living: Greensboro vs. Nevada
Greensboro, NC | Nevada | |
---|---|---|
Average rent cost | $1,395 | $1,382 |
Average home cost | $253,202 | $442,185 |
Average income (per capita) | $62,613 | $71,646 |
Unemployment rate | 5.6% | 5.7% |
State income tax | 4.5% | 0.0% |
Nevada sources: World Population Review, US Census Bureau, US BLS, Tax Foundation
- Rent is about 1% less expensive in Nevada than in Greensboro.
- Home prices are about 57.5% higher in Nevada than in Greensboro.
- The average income is about 13.6% higher in Nevada than in Greensboro.
- Nevada has a higher unemployment rate than Greensboro by about 2.7%.
- Income taxes are 100.00% lower in Nevada than in Greensboro.
How life is different in Greensboro, NC, from Nevada
Greensboro, NC | Nevada | |
---|---|---|
Population | 299,035 | 3,194,176 |
Political leaning | Republican 51-48 | Democratic 50.6-47.5 |
Summer high | 89ยบF | 96ยบF |
Winter low | 30ยบF | 27ยบF |
Annual rain | 45" | 8" |
Annual snow | 5" | 22" |
Crime index | 45.91 | 28.34 |
Nevada sources: US Census Bureau, 270TOWIN, BestPlaces
- The population of Nevada is approximately 968% greater than the population of Greensboro.
- In the last presidential election, Nevada voted Democratic and Greensboro voted Republican.
- The average high in the summertime in Nevada is 96ยบ F and in Greensboro, itโs 89ยบ F.
- During the coldest part of the year, Nevada reaches the temperature of 27ยบ F and Greensboro gets down to 30ยบ F.
- You can expect about 8 inches of annual rainfall in Nevada vs. 45 inches of rainfall in Greensboro.
- In Nevada, it snows about 22 inches annually vs. 5 inches of snow in Greensboro.

- State licensing: Movers that provide relocation services within the Silver State are subject to rules and regulations set forth by the Nevada Transportation Authority (NTA). The NTAโs aims include fostering economic growth and promoting efficient, safe, and reliable moving services around the state. Make sure the moving company you use has a license before hiring.
- State regulator: You can verify a Nevada moving license and its status on the state regulator's official website.
- Moving permits: Nevada does not require any moving permits, but it is helpful to check local parking restrictions before moving into the state.
- Change of address: We recommend submitting your change of address form with USPS at least a week prior to your move. You can set an official move date on the form and this way all of your mail will get properly forwarded to Nevada. Get started here.
- Moving insurance: Every state has their own requirements when it comes to insurance. Opt for Released Value Protection, the cost-free choice provided by movers, albeit with minimal coverage. Movers take responsibility for a maximum of 60 cents per pound per article. For instance, if your mover misplaced or damaged a valuable item like a 30-pound sculpture, you would only receive $18 (60 cents x 30 pounds). For comprehensive coverage of your items' full value, explore alternative options with your selected moving company or consider consulting a third-party insurance provider.

How long does a move from Greensboro to Nevada take?
The time it takes to move from Greensboro, NC, to Nevada depends on the moving method you choose. A DIY move with a rental truck can take a day or two, depending on your exact destination and how much you stop along the way. If youโre using professional movers or a moving container company, delivery times can range from a few days to two weeks, depending on demand. Deliveries will likely take longer during the busy summer months.
For the fastest turnaround, ask your moving company for an estimated delivery window before booking.
